Submission #4038937
Source Code Expand
#include<iostream> #include<string> #include<vector> #include<algorithm> #include<cmath> #include<cstdio> using namespace std; #define rep(i,n) for(int i=0;i<n;i++) #define REP(i,s,n) for(int i=(s);i<(n);i++) #define repr(i,n) for(int i=n-1;i>=0;i--) #define REPR(i,s,n) for(int i=(s);i>=(n);i--) #define pb push_back #define pf push_front typedef vector<int> vi; typedef vector<string> vs; typedef long long ll; typedef vector<ll> vll; ll gcd(ll x, ll y) { ll r; while ((r = x % y) != 0) { x = y; y = r; } return y; } ll lcm(ll x, ll y) { x /= gcd(x, y); y /= gcd(x, y); return (x*y); } int main() { string s; cin >> s; rep(i,s.size()){ if(i==0 && 'a'<=s[i] && s[i]<='z'){ s[i]-=32; } if(i!=0 && 'A'<=s[i] && s[i]<='Z'){ s[i]+=32; } } cout << s << endl; return 0; }
Submission Info
Submission Time | |
---|---|
Task | B - 名前の確認 |
User | mitsui321 |
Language | C++14 (GCC 5.4.1) |
Score | 100 |
Code Size | 912 Byte |
Status | AC |
Exec Time | 1 ms |
Memory | 256 KB |
Judge Result
Set Name | All | ||
---|---|---|---|
Score / Max Score | 100 / 100 | ||
Status |
|
Set Name | Test Cases |
---|---|
All | sample_01.txt, sample_02.txt, test_AzielehadfJD.txt, test_Oq.txt, test_P.txt, test_Wi.txt, test_ZNEFzealEAkD.txt, test_aAZaz.txt, test_z.txt, test_zDkElDjNVmAq.txt |
Case Name | Status | Exec Time | Memory |
---|---|---|---|
sample_01.txt | AC | 1 ms | 256 KB |
sample_02.txt | AC | 1 ms | 256 KB |
test_AzielehadfJD.txt | AC | 1 ms | 256 KB |
test_Oq.txt | AC | 1 ms | 256 KB |
test_P.txt | AC | 1 ms | 256 KB |
test_Wi.txt | AC | 1 ms | 256 KB |
test_ZNEFzealEAkD.txt | AC | 1 ms | 256 KB |
test_aAZaz.txt | AC | 1 ms | 256 KB |
test_z.txt | AC | 1 ms | 256 KB |
test_zDkElDjNVmAq.txt | AC | 1 ms | 256 KB |